Global technology group e& and Internet Exchange operator DE-CIX have formed a strategic partnership to establish an Internet corridor between the UAE and India. The collaboration aims to provide seamless, high-speed Internet services, foster digital innovation, and deliver a superior online experience across the Middle East and India. Both companies will leverage their respective strengths to deliver faster, more reliable connectivity for their customers.
